Over Forty Apply for Rovers Post
08 September 2009 14:33:00

Forest Green Rovers can confirm that they received in excess of over forty applications for the vacancy for first-team manager at the Blue Square Premier club.

Club chairman Trevor Horsley wishes it to be known that whilst at this time he is in Dubai, pursuing his business interests to continue to input financial resources in to the club, he will be making a final decison in the next 24 hours as to a new appointment.

He has been in constant contact with the club who have been processing the candidates and a shortlist prepared by the Board.

The Board of Directors appreciate the varied concerns expressed by supporters, but it is only right that the new man at the helm will be chosen for the long-term aspirations of the club and not as a knee jerk reaction to the start of this season, which the Board fully understands was going to be difficult for a variety of reasons, let alone the issues around having to find a new manager.

It is hopeful that supporters will continue to show a positive response to the club under the current circumstances, starting with the next league fixture which is home to Hayes & Yeading at the New Lawn on Tuesday night.
